眾所周知,測試是軟體開發質量的保證的根本。但是,並不是每個人都之道好用的測試的工具,一個秀秀的測試工具可以幫助你進行測試,提高測試效率,今天介紹五款好用的測試工具。
Endtest
這個工具可能絕大數的測試和開發都不太了解,它是一款無需編寫的自動化測試工具,它可以創建,管理和運行 Web 應用程式和本機移動應用程式(Android 和 iOS)
這是一些它的功能:
- 跨瀏覽器網格,在 Windows 和 macOS 上運行
- 用於自動測試的無代碼編輯器
- 支持 Web 應用程式
- 支持本機和混合 Android 和 iOS 應用
- 測試執行的錄像
- 詳細的日誌
- Chrome 擴展程序可記錄網絡測試
- 移動應用程式的元素檢查器
- 螢幕截圖比較
- 使用 CSV 文件進行數據驅動的測試
- 地理位置
- 電子郵件,Slack 和 Webhook 通知
- 如果語句和循環
- 變量和可重用組件
- 支持測試中的文件上傳
- Endtest API,用於與 CI / CD 系統集成
- 高級斷言
- Endtest Mailbox,用於測試電子郵件
- 自我修複測試
無需代碼的測試編輯器:
這是你想要執行測試時的樣子
以下是來自測試執行的詳細日誌
你還可以在真實的移動設備上運行自動測試
Postman
最簡單易用的 API 測試工具。Postman 是絕大數開發和測試都最為熟悉的工具了,在過去的幾年中發展了,它已經成為 API 測試的最常用的工具。
它的主要功能:
- API 客戶端
- 請求連結
- 數據安全
- 流量控制
- 編排
- 日誌/文件
- API 監控
過多使用就不多介紹了,使用教程很多,總之,API 測試強烈推薦。
Apache JMeter
進行負載測試和衡量性能的最佳工具。它最初是為測試Web應用程式而設計的,但現在已擴展到其他測試功能。你可以使用它來測試 SOAP,REST,FTP,資料庫,LDAP,TCP,SMPT等。並且也可以很好的進行持續集成。
其他的功能包括:
- 功能齊全的 Test IDE
- 能夠負載測試許多不同的應用程式/伺服器/協議類型
- 完整且隨時可以呈現的動態 HTML 報告
- 從流行的響應格式(HTML,JSON,XML等)中提取數據
Grabber
一個 Web 應用程式掃描程序,現在,它還可以做安全測試了。
它包括一下功能:
- 跨站腳本
- SQL注入
- 文件包含
- 備份文件檢查
- 簡單的 AJAX 檢查
- 使用 PHP-SAT 對 PHP 應用程式進行混合分析/水晶球測試
- JavaScript 原始碼分析器
- 帶有 JavaScript Lint 的 JavaScript
Litmus
Litmus 是一款用來測試和監視電子郵件的工具,比如公司的市場部要給用戶發送一封郵件,在發送郵件前需要對郵件內容在不同的客戶端顯示情況進行測試,它還可以支持審查,和管理整個測試流程。比如,其他人可以對郵件的每一項進行審核,如果審查沒有問題就可以點擊批准;如果沒通過,則可以駁回,讓開發繼續修改,當所有檢查項目都通過時,這個郵件就已經準備好可以給用戶發送了。
另外,它還可以對發送的郵件進行用戶的閱讀數據機型分析。如果你這方面的測試需求,不妨試試看。